Mutual Banks Look Good for Now, But Managers Need to Plan for Changing Future Mutual thrift institutions have been gaining momentum in the financial services marketplace, but experts say they can’t expect to ride on the coattails of a growing economy much longer. “Just because you’re doing well now doesn’t mean you’ll continue to do well,” said Peter Ostrowski, founder of Ostrowski & Company, Inc., and a long-time advisor to banks and thrifts.
